Transaction 762a92daa31565ca45338b96f2c8571ec44d491252b72903c9785eed9219c0ad
1 Input
1 Output
-
762a92daa31565ca45338b96f2c8571ec44d491252b72903c9785eed9219c0ad:0
- value
- 28624803
- script pubkey
- OP_0 OP_PUSHBYTES_20 0419a80969154a420a011d611250b6a74eb97172
- address
- bc1qqsv6sztfz49yyzspr4s3y59k5a8tjutjhask8k